What is Akbar the Great famous for?

He established a strong military system and effective societal and political reforms. He was the first Mughal ruler to gain the trust and loyalty of the native subjects by abolishing a sectarian tax on non-Muslims and assigning them to high civil and military positions.

Akbar the Great was a Mughal Emperor in India who ruled from 1556 to 1605. He is known for his policy of religious tolerance, which was a departure from the policies of his predecessors. He abolished the jizya tax on non-Muslims and encouraged interfaith dialogue among his subjects.

He even married a Hindu princess and promoted Hindu-Muslim unity. Akbar's acceptance of diversity and his promotion of religious toleration helped to create a more stable and prosperous empire, and his legacy is still remembered in India today.

When and where did Muhammad first receive words from Allah?

Answers

In the Islamic faith, Muhammad is the holy prophet and Allah is the only god. Muhammad began the Islamic faith in 610 AD, when the archangel Gabriel visited him in a cave. The cave is more specifically called Hira, and is in the mountain called Jabal an Nour. During this visit, Gabriel revealed the first words of the Qur'an (the holy book of Islam) to Muhammad, who then began to spread this faith.
